On Fri, 25 Sep 2009, Rick Perley wrote:
> I could find no zero records (yeah!!!), and few, if any
> 'drop-downs'. Other than the known initial records at the beginning of
> each scan being weak due to antenna motion, the data look very clean
> throughout.
I see the following drop-downs on 1331+305 (there may be others on other
sources):
# Field=1 Time=2009/09/24/22:37:23.5 BL=5-10 Spw=0 RR
# Field=1 Time=2009/09/24/22:47:17.5 BL=3-6 Spw=1 RR
# Field=1 Time=2009/09/24/22:56:39.5 BL=2-9 Spw=0 RR
# Field=1 Time=2009/09/24/22:37:04.5 BL=4-8 Spw=2 LL
# Field=1 Time=2009/09/24/23:07:09.5 BL=3-8 Spw=0 LL
# Field=1 Time=2009/09/24/23:37:23.5 BL=6-11 Spw=3 LL
# Field=1 Time=2009/09/24/23:38:57.5 BL=5-8 Spw=0 LL
Casa spectral windows are numbered starting at 0 (0,1,2,3) and are
not the "names" of the IFs or sub-bands.
Note that these BL use the casa antenna numbers:

I also see the following "bad" channels (with high noise or
amps after calibration):
# BL=6-7 Spw=2 Chan=15 Freq=4.87975 RR,LL
# BL=0-7 Spw=2 Chan=16 Freq=4.88025 LL
# AN=8 Spw=1 Chan=240 Freq=4.86425 RR,LL
Note casa channels are numbered starting from zero.
I have not looked at the other sources in that dataset for
dropouts etc.
I got very few zero amp dropouts (none on this source) which
may overlap other edits.
The rate of full drop-outs/zeros has declined considerably since
the Aug27 WSC run, and the number of partials has also dropped
(not sure if its as much).
